File tree Expand file tree Collapse file tree 2 files changed +7
-0
lines changed Expand file tree Collapse file tree 2 files changed +7
-0
lines changed Original file line number Diff line number Diff line change @@ -85,6 +85,7 @@ if(NOT FREERTOS_PORT)
85
85
" GCC_ARM_CM85_NTZ_NONSECURE - Compiler: GCC Target: ARM Cortex-M85 non-trustzone non-secure\n "
86
86
" GCC_ARM_CM85_TFM - Compiler: GCC Target: ARM Cortex-M85 non-secure for TF-M\n "
87
87
" GCC_ARM_CR5 - Compiler: GCC Target: ARM Cortex-R5\n "
88
+ " GCC_ARM_CRX_MPU - Compiler: GCC Target: ARM Cortex-Rx with MPU\n "
88
89
" GCC_ARM_CRX_NOGIC - Compiler: GCC Target: ARM Cortex-Rx no GIC\n "
89
90
" GCC_ARM7_AT91FR40008 - Compiler: GCC Target: ARM7 Atmel AT91R40008\n "
90
91
" GCC_ARM7_AT91SAM7S - Compiler: GCC Target: ARM7 Atmel AT91SAM7S\n "
Original file line number Diff line number Diff line change @@ -193,6 +193,11 @@ add_library(freertos_kernel_port STATIC
193
193
GCC/ARM_CR5/port.c
194
194
GCC/ARM_CR5/portASM.S>
195
195
196
+ $< $< STREQUAL:${FREERTOS_PORT} ,GCC_ARM_CRX_MPU> :
197
+ GCC/ARM_CRx_MPU/port.c
198
+ GCC/ARM_CRx_MPU/portASM.S
199
+ GCC/ARM_CRx_MPU/mpu_wrappers_v2_asm.S>
200
+
196
201
$< $< STREQUAL:${FREERTOS_PORT} ,GCC_ARM_CRX_NOGIC> :
197
202
GCC/ARM_CRx_No_GIC/port.c
198
203
GCC/ARM_CRx_No_GIC/portASM.S>
@@ -806,6 +811,7 @@ target_include_directories(freertos_kernel_port PUBLIC
806
811
807
812
# ARMv7-R ports for GCC
808
813
$< $< STREQUAL:${FREERTOS_PORT} ,GCC_ARM_CR5> :${CMAKE_CURRENT_LIST_DIR} /GCC/ARM_CR5>
814
+ $< $< STREQUAL:${FREERTOS_PORT} ,GCC_ARM_CRX_MPU> :${CMAKE_CURRENT_LIST_DIR} /GCC/ARM_CRx_MPU>
809
815
$< $< STREQUAL:${FREERTOS_PORT} ,GCC_ARM_CRX_NOGIC> :${CMAKE_CURRENT_LIST_DIR} /GCC/ARM_CRx_No_GIC>
810
816
811
817
# ARMv4T ARM7TDMI ports for GCC
You can’t perform that action at this time.
0 commit comments